引言
随着电子商务的迅猛发展和物流行业的不断升级,智能仓储库存管理成为企业提高效率、降低成本的关键环节。近年来,可解释人工智能(AI)技术的兴起为智能仓储库存管理带来了新的变革。本文将深入探讨可解释AI如何革新智能仓储库存管理效率,包括其工作原理、应用场景以及带来的效益。
可解释AI概述
定义
可解释AI(Explainable AI,XAI)是一种能够提供足够解释能力的人工智能系统。与传统的黑盒AI相比,XAI能够让用户理解AI的决策过程,从而增加用户对AI系统的信任度。
工作原理
可解释AI通常包含以下三个层次:
- 输入层:收集和处理数据,包括历史库存数据、销售数据、供应商信息等。
- 模型层:使用机器学习算法对数据进行建模,例如决策树、随机森林、神经网络等。
- 解释层:提供决策解释,例如分析模型的预测结果,解释哪些因素对结果有影响。
可解释AI在智能仓储库存管理中的应用
1. 库存预测
可解释AI可以帮助企业预测未来库存需求,从而优化库存水平。以下是一个简单的库存预测流程:
import pandas as pd
from sklearn.ensemble import RandomForestRegressor
# 加载数据
data = pd.read_csv('inventory_data.csv')
# 特征选择
features = ['historical_sales', 'lead_time', 'price']
X = data[features]
y = data['demand']
# 训练模型
model = RandomForestRegressor()
model.fit(X, y)
# 预测
predicted_demand = model.predict(X)
# 可解释性分析
importances = model.feature_importances_
print("特征重要性:", importances)
2. 库存优化
可解释AI可以帮助企业识别影响库存水平的因素,从而优化库存策略。以下是一个库存优化流程:
import pandas as pd
from sklearn.tree import DecisionTreeClassifier
# 加载数据
data = pd.read_csv('inventory_data.csv')
# 特征选择
features = ['historical_sales', 'lead_time', 'price', 'seasonality']
X = data[features]
y = data['stock_level']
# 训练模型
model = DecisionTreeClassifier()
model.fit(X, y)
# 可解释性分析
tree = model.tree_
print("决策树结构:", tree)
3. 供应链协同
可解释AI可以帮助企业优化供应链协同,提高库存周转率。以下是一个供应链协同流程:
import pandas as pd
from sklearn.linear_model import LogisticRegression
# 加载数据
data = pd.read_csv('supply_chain_data.csv')
# 特征选择
features = ['lead_time', 'transport_cost', 'demand']
X = data[features]
y = data['collaboration']
# 训练模型
model = LogisticRegression()
model.fit(X, y)
# 可解释性分析
coefficients = model.coef_
print("系数:", coefficients)
可解释AI带来的效益
1. 提高决策质量
通过提供决策解释,可解释AI可以帮助企业更好地理解库存管理过程中的复杂因素,从而提高决策质量。
2. 降低风险
可解释AI可以帮助企业识别潜在的风险因素,从而降低库存管理风险。
3. 提高用户信任度
可解释AI可以增加用户对AI系统的信任度,从而提高系统的接受度。
总结
可解释AI技术在智能仓储库存管理中的应用,为企业在激烈的市场竞争中提供了新的优势。通过深入挖掘数据价值,优化库存管理策略,企业可以降低成本、提高效率,从而实现可持续发展。
